I think the anti-chaos nature of Truestone is very significant. Truestone is a piece of the fabric of Glorantha. Even more, it's a piece of the old perfection, before it was polluted by chaos. It is pure, in a way that can not be polluted.

Now that's got to be useful for a heroquester. Any powers it can store are just a bonus...
